Runtime Self-Learning

Hanako plugin · local runtime learning engine

version CI license platform node tests

Runtime Self-Learning observes local Hanako conversations, learns repeated workflows, durable preferences, recurring errors, and large-context usage patterns, then injects conservative evidence-backed hints into later sessions.

The design goal is simple: let Hanako remember useful local experience without widening automation boundaries. Data is stored under your local Hanako directory. External model or embedding calls are off by default and only run after explicit configuration.

What It Does

Area Behavior
Workflow learning Detects repeated tool-category sequences after 3+ occurrences.
Preference learning Stores user corrections and pinned memory with evidence.
Error learning Converts repeated errors into repair guidance and no-blind-retry hints.
Usage learning Records large-context and failed model-request patterns.
Retrieval Uses CJK-aware BM25, scope gates, relation boosts, and optional semantic RRF fusion.
Skill injection Writes bounded high-confidence hints into the generated SKILL.md.
Governance Routes proposals through validation, review queue, audit events, and doctor checks.
Auto actions Executes only low-risk, bounded actions through policy gates, transactions, verification, and rollback.

Safety Boundaries

The plugin is intentionally conservative.

Category Rule
R4 / high-impact actions Never auto-executed.
External writes Never auto-executed.
git push, git tag, release, publish Never auto-executed.
File writes Require scope gate, transaction snapshot, verification, and rollback.
R2 repair One-shot only, verification-gated, rollback on failure.
Project scripts Require explicit package-script hash trust.
Active skill injection Off by default.
Model advisor / semantic search Off by default; credentials are stored separately and encrypted.

The runtime is fail-closed: unknown commands, unknown config keys, invalid proposals, stale doctor-critical states, and unsafe scope changes are blocked instead of guessed through.

Data And Privacy

Runtime data is local by default:

~/.hanako/self-learning/

Important files:

File Purpose
patterns.json Learned workflows, preferences, errors, usage patterns.
facts.json Time-aware factual memory with supersession.
event_log.jsonl Append-only governance and audit event chain.
action_feedback.jsonl Auto-action outcomes and policy feedback.
SKILL.md Generated bounded hints for later sessions.
memfs/ Human-readable Markdown view of long-term memory.

Sensitive evidence snippets are redacted. API keys and embedding credentials are not kept as plaintext config values after credential migration.

Configuration

Defaults are safe for local use. The most commonly changed values are:

Key Default Notes
governanceProfile balanced Built-in modes: conservative, balanced, autonomous.
autoInjectHighConfidence true Allows strong local hints into generated SKILL.md.
includePendingPreferences false Pending preferences require review unless explicitly enabled.
decayHalfLifeDays 30 Memory decay half-life. Durable knowledge does not decay.
activeSkillsInjectionEnabled false Active validated skills stay out of SKILL.md unless enabled.
modelAdvisorEnabled false Optional background model cleanup; off means no external call.
semanticSearchEnabled false Optional embedding search; off means pure local BM25.
officialMemoryBridgeEnabled true Read-only bridge to Hanako official memory.

Nested auto-action settings are deep-merged, so partial config patches do not wipe defaults under autoActions or autoActionCommands.

Architecture

Runtime Self-Learning is a four-layer pipeline:

Key design decisions:

  • Zero runtime npm dependencies.
  • Dependency-free CJK-aware BM25 index with CJK unigrams and bigrams.
  • Scope-aware memory gate: cross-project memories are rejected unless general/global.
  • Ebbinghaus-style decay plus durable knowledge tiers.
  • Atomic JSON writes through tmp+rename.
  • Append-only event log with hash-chain verification.
  • Frozen v4.x LTS safety boundaries.

v4.3.2 Security Hardening

This release includes a validation-gate fix for two configuration-safety gaps discovered during pre-release audit:

  • Empty denylist blocked: validateConfigPatch now rejects an empty autoActionCommands.denylist array. An empty denylist silently drops all default deny patterns (rm, git push, npm publish, etc.), which is a defence downgrade even though deniedByBuiltinPattern still provides a hard floor.
  • projectScripts trust warning: Writing autoActionCommands.projectScripts via a generic config_patch now produces a high-risk audit warning. Script trust entries should be set through the dedicated trust_project_scripts control action, not a blind config merge.
  • Config fallback notification: When config.json is corrupt or missing and the plugin reverts to defaults, an activity log entry and log warning are now recorded instead of silently discarding user configuration.

All three are hardening-only; no automation surface was widened.
